xorg/libdrm/Pkgfile
Juergen Daubert 733f15f8f2 [notify] libdrm: update to 2.4.101
upstream switched from autotools to meson, thus all libtool file
are gone. Rebuild all ports dependent on libdrm to fix wrong entries
in their *.la files, probably most of xorg-xf86-video-*.

Use the following script to find problematic ports:

for f in $(grep -lrs libdrm.la /usr/lib); do pkginfo -o $f | \
awk '!/^Package/ {print $1}'; done | sort -u
2020-04-06 15:26:52 +02:00

22 lines
489 B
Plaintext

# Description: Userspace interface to kernel DRM services
# URL: http://dri.freedesktop.org/
# Maintainer: CRUX Xorg Team, xorg-ports at crux dot nu
# Depends on: meson ninja xorg-libpciaccess
name=libdrm
version=2.4.101
release=1
source=(https://dri.freedesktop.org/libdrm/libdrm-$version.tar.xz)
build() {
cd $name-$version
meson build \
--prefix=/usr \
-Dman-pages=false \
-Dvalgrind=false \
-Dcairo-tests=false
DESTDIR=$PKG ninja -C build -j ${JOBS:-1} install
}